FS2004 Saratoga

Featured Replies

On the product page it states the following:PA32R 301 SARATOGA SP FS2004ONLY FOR FS2004. PA-32R-301 SARATOGA SP. Featuring four different paints schemes remembering the past four decades: yellow (seventies), beige with red (eighties), navy blue (nineties) and light blue with black (contemporary) plus a blank texture - Original Autopilot Altimatic IIIC (Century III) installed with an operation manual

Where can I find the PDF Manual of VC? I found checklists and data sheet as well as autopilot info, but no VC pdf. Is it in a different place? Nice jof on the aircraft and I figured most of it out, but a VC manual would be helpful to fill in some blanks for me.Thanks,Rodger Butler
In the Saratoga folder, you should find VC Operation.pdf It is more of a reference sheet than a manual but it should be enough.

I have the same gripe about the FS2004 Seneca documentation. I do have a VC pdf file, but other than that all I've got is the same checklists as you have with the Saratoga. It looks like Carenado are taking a minimalistic approach to their documentation now, as I have read reviews of the Cessna 152 and the Piper Archer II, both of which bemoan the lack of a user's manual. Regarding getting rid of the yoke, I don't have the Saratoga, but try clicking on the spot where the yoke attaches to the panel - that's how I do it with the Seneca.

I contacted Carenado who insisted it was in the aircraft folder. I pointed out that it was not and only appeared to be available in the FSX version. They finally agreed that it was not in the FS2004 version and sent me a copy of the VC Operation.pdf. Maybe they will make it available on their site as an update or such.Colin B
